commit 9d0c2592216644331f08696f785b6e9725dc6e1b
parent d815bbb983a93222ac62d3735762f2b7549222d5
Author: Antoine A <>
Date: Sun, 9 Jan 2022 11:42:32 +0100
Remove useless owo-colors
Diffstat:
4 files changed, 23 insertions(+), 36 deletions(-)
diff --git a/Cargo.lock b/Cargo.lock
@@ -156,7 +156,6 @@ dependencies = [
"bitcoin",
"criterion",
"fastrand",
- "owo-colors",
"postgres",
"rand",
"rust-ini",
@@ -173,9 +172,9 @@ dependencies = [
[[package]]
name = "bumpalo"
-version = "3.8.0"
+version = "3.9.1"
source = "registry+https://github.com/rust-lang/crates.io-index"
-checksum = "8f1e260c3a9040a7c19a12468758f4c16f31a81a1fe087482be9570ec864bb6c"
+checksum = "a4a45a46ab1f2412e53d3a0ade76ffad2025804294569aae387231a0cd6e0899"
[[package]]
name = "byteorder"
@@ -268,9 +267,9 @@ dependencies = [
[[package]]
name = "crossbeam-channel"
-version = "0.5.1"
+version = "0.5.2"
source = "registry+https://github.com/rust-lang/crates.io-index"
-checksum = "06ed27e177f16d65f0f0c22a213e17c696ace5dd64b14258b52f9417ccb52db4"
+checksum = "e54ea8bc3fb1ee042f5aace6e3c6e025d3874866da222930f70ce62aceba0bfa"
dependencies = [
"cfg-if",
"crossbeam-utils",
@@ -289,9 +288,9 @@ dependencies = [
[[package]]
name = "crossbeam-epoch"
-version = "0.9.5"
+version = "0.9.6"
source = "registry+https://github.com/rust-lang/crates.io-index"
-checksum = "4ec02e091aa634e2c3ada4a392989e7c3116673ef0ac5b72232439094d73b7fd"
+checksum = "97242a70df9b89a65d0b6df3c4bf5b9ce03c5b7309019777fbde37e7537f8762"
dependencies = [
"cfg-if",
"crossbeam-utils",
@@ -302,9 +301,9 @@ dependencies = [
[[package]]
name = "crossbeam-utils"
-version = "0.8.5"
+version = "0.8.6"
source = "registry+https://github.com/rust-lang/crates.io-index"
-checksum = "d82cfc11ce7f2c3faef78d8a684447b40d503d9681acebed6cb728d45940c4db"
+checksum = "cfcae03edb34f947e64acdb1c33ec169824e20657e9ecb61cef6c8c74dcb8120"
dependencies = [
"cfg-if",
"lazy_static",
@@ -463,9 +462,9 @@ dependencies = [
[[package]]
name = "flexi_logger"
-version = "0.22.0"
+version = "0.22.2"
source = "registry+https://github.com/rust-lang/crates.io-index"
-checksum = "11be38a063886b7be57de89636d65c07d318c1f9bd985cd8ab2c343786a910bc"
+checksum = "0b51b4517f4422bfa0515dafcc10b4cc4cd3953d69a19608fd74afb3b19e227c"
dependencies = [
"glob",
"lazy_static",
@@ -928,12 +927,6 @@ dependencies = [
]
[[package]]
-name = "owo-colors"
-version = "3.2.0"
-source = "registry+https://github.com/rust-lang/crates.io-index"
-checksum = "20448fd678ec04e6ea15bbe0476874af65e98a01515d667aa49f1434dc44ebf4"
-
-[[package]]
name = "parking_lot"
version = "0.11.2"
source = "registry+https://github.com/rust-lang/crates.io-index"
@@ -1286,9 +1279,9 @@ dependencies = [
[[package]]
name = "secp256k1-sys"
-version = "0.4.1"
+version = "0.4.2"
source = "registry+https://github.com/rust-lang/crates.io-index"
-checksum = "827cb7cce42533829c792fc51b82fbf18b125b45a702ef2c8be77fce65463a7b"
+checksum = "957da2573cde917463ece3570eab4a0b3f19de6f1646cde62e6fd3868f566036"
dependencies = [
"cc",
]
@@ -1388,9 +1381,9 @@ dependencies = [
[[package]]
name = "sha2"
-version = "0.10.0"
+version = "0.10.1"
source = "registry+https://github.com/rust-lang/crates.io-index"
-checksum = "900d964dd36bb15bcf2f2b35694c072feab74969a54f2bbeec7a2d725d2bdcb6"
+checksum = "99c3bd8169c58782adad9290a9af5939994036b76187f7b4f0e6de91dbbfc0ec"
dependencies = [
"cfg-if",
"cpufeatures",
@@ -1449,9 +1442,9 @@ checksum = "6bdef32e8150c2a081110b42772ffe7d7c9032b606bc226c8260fd97e0976601"
[[package]]
name = "syn"
-version = "1.0.84"
+version = "1.0.85"
source = "registry+https://github.com/rust-lang/crates.io-index"
-checksum = "ecb2e6da8ee5eb9a61068762a32fa9619cc591ceb055b3687f4cd4051ec2e06b"
+checksum = "a684ac3dcd8913827e18cd09a68384ee66c1de24157e3c556c9ab16d85695fb7"
dependencies = [
"proc-macro2",
"quote",
diff --git a/btc-wire/Cargo.toml b/btc-wire/Cargo.toml
@@ -34,7 +34,6 @@ uri-pack = { path = "../uri-pack" }
# Url format
url = { version = "2.2.2", features = ["serde"] }
# Ansi color
-owo-colors = "3.2.0"
base64 = "0.13.0"
# Taler libs
taler-api = { path = "../taler-api" }
diff --git a/btc-wire/src/bin/test.rs b/btc-wire/src/bin/test.rs
@@ -8,7 +8,6 @@ use btc_wire::{
rpc_utils::{default_data_dir, CLIENT, WIRE},
test::rand_key,
};
-use owo_colors::OwoColorize;
const RESERVE: &str = "reserve";
@@ -23,7 +22,7 @@ pub fn main() {
panic!("Do not run tests on the mainnet, you are going to loose money")
}
Network::Testnet | Network::Signet => {
- println!("{}", "Running on testnet, slow network mining".yellow())
+ println!("{}", "Running on testnet, slow network mining")
}
Network::Regtest => println!("Running on regtest, fast manual mining"),
}
@@ -112,12 +111,8 @@ pub fn main() {
let min_balance = test_amount * 3;
if balance < min_balance {
println!(
- "{}",
- format_args!(
- "Client wallet have only {}, {} are required to perform the test",
- balance, min_balance
- )
- .yellow()
+ "Client wallet have only {}, {} are required to perform the test",
+ balance, min_balance
);
match config.network {
Network::Bitcoin | Network::Testnet | Network::Signet => {
@@ -363,15 +358,15 @@ impl TestRunner {
}
fn test(&mut self, name: &str, test: impl FnOnce()) {
- println!("{}", name.cyan());
+ println!("{}", name);
let result = std::panic::catch_unwind(AssertUnwindSafe(test));
if result.is_ok() {
- println!("{}", "OK".green());
+ println!("{}", "OK");
self.nb_ok += 1;
} else {
dbg!(&result);
- println!("{}", "ERR".red());
+ println!("{}", "ERR");
self.nb_err += 1;
}
}
diff --git a/btc-wire/src/rpc.rs b/btc-wire/src/rpc.rs
@@ -13,7 +13,7 @@ use serde_json::{json, Value};
use std::{
fmt::Debug,
io::{self, BufRead, BufReader, Write},
- net::TcpStream, ops::Not,
+ net::TcpStream,
};
use crate::config::BitcoinConfig;